How You Can Safely Recover Your Excel Password

Passwords are used to keep our data safe from unauthorized users and are meant to therefore safeguard our work, but what happens when you cannot recall your own password? Do you start a whole other account? Or do you get out of your way to recover your password? Well, I am all for the latter, because there are several ways to recover your password if need be.

What I am going to share with you, however, is not about how to recover your password from any software, but from specifically Microsoft Excel. So how do you recover your Excel password?

First of all, you could get a password recovery tool, which can help you crack your password wide open. Such a tool is Free Word and Excel Password Recovery Wizard. This is one of the best tools to use to recover your password. If your objective is to recover your actual password, then this is the tool to use. The tool only recovers open passwords and it will not unlock, remove or crack a password that has Word edit restriction. It has settings that can enable you to recover your password in a matter of seconds, given that you can recall the exact number of characters your password contains. Still, if you do not know the exact number of characters that your password contains then this tool will take a much longer time to recover your password. You should note, however, that the upper limit of characters this tool can recover is 8.

Another option you could use to recover your Excel password, is to download the Office Password Recovery Utility. Once downloaded install the software with the default settings and then get started.
Click open and find look for the spreadsheet file that is protected. This opens the Recovery Wizard which gives

you the option of either displaying the password or completely removing it. If you choose the former option, then choose "Recover the Password to Open". After which, you will be required to answer some questions which will assist in determining the outline of the password you want to recover. This is to narrow down the tool's search for potential matches. You should note that they are not needed as such, but it will make the program work faster. If in the even you do not have an idea, you could leave all default options and proceed to the next steps and click on finish.
This program then uses inbuilt tools and its many unique password combinations in an attempt to recover the password. Once done, you are notified of the results and you can now easily open your document with ease. This tool has another trick up its sleeve though. It also recovers passwords on single sheets that are within the Excel workbook whose password was being reclaim. Thus, granting you access to the whole workbook.

If the latter option (removing the password) is what you want to use, then Office Password Recovery Utility securely sends a message to Password Solutions' server to find out the type of encryption used to protect the file you intend to crack. It then decides on the most suitable method of decryption that can be used to completely remove the password from the Excel workbook. When the tool is done decrypting, you will be prompted to select where you would like to store the unlocked version of the Excel workbook. That is all there is to it.

The only downside to this method, is the fact that once the password has been stripped from the file, it will no longer be protected in future and therefore if you require it to be protected you will need to set up another password.

These are just some of the ways you could use to recover your Excel password and are the easiest you could ever come across. If you ever need to reclaim your forgotten password then think of these options.
